The dinner started out just fine. My appetizer consisted of two overcooked shrimp, three very gritty mussels, and a surprisingly ordinary eggplant stuffed ravioli. My wife had Horiatiki, an incredibly uninspired Greek salad with soggy cucumbers slices. My wife shared 1 order of the langoustine pasta and 1 order of the grilled langoustines with the other young lady dining with us. Both versions of the langoustines were disappointing. The grilled ones in particular were overcooked, extremely dry, and utterly flavorless. To top it off, the next morning both my wife and I felt unwell, the type of "unwell" that one generally does not expect to have after eating at a restaurant of Thalassa's caliber. I hope that this meal is not indicative of the majority of experiences at Thalassa. Instead of sharing a wonderful Thalassa experience with family, friends, and co-workers, I only have this torrid tale. Pros: space, interior, drinks Cons: food, price, service
